Research Interests

The primary goal of my research is to determine the molecular basis of the biological function of the protein, human relaxin, and to use the resulting information to prepare domain-minimised mimetics having either agonist or antagonist actions for use as potential therapeutics. There are two human relaxins known as relaxins-2 and -3. The former has clear roles in parturition and tissue remodelling. Relaxin-2 acts to regulate collagen synthesis and is proving to be very useful in reducing kidney and lung fibrosis. Additionally, over-expression of relaxin-2 has been associated with breast, prostate and thyroid cancers. In contrast, relaxin-3 is produced in the brain and is rapidly emerging as a key neuropeptide that seems to be involved in appetite and stress regulation. It has been shown to stimulate feeding and thus may have important therapeutic applications in cases of anorexia. Conversely an antagonist of the peptide may be a potential anti-obesity agent.

To date, I have exploited my considerable expertise in the solid phase chemical synthesis of these complex two chain, three disulfide bonded peptides to prepare numerous analogues of relaxins-2 and -3 for structure-function relationship mapping via NMR spectroscopic tertiary structural determination and receptor assay. My work has led to a clear elucidation of the active sites of the two peptides. The sites are structurally similar despite the two peptides acting on different receptors. I am now using the resulting information together with computer-aided drug design techniques to prepare domain-minimised analogues of the relaxins with therapeutically useful agonist or antagonist activities.
